AMD Unleashes Hawaii Based FirePro W9100 Professional Graphics Card – 16 GB GDDR5 Memory And Over 5 TFlops of Compute


AMD has announced their latest FirePro series which includes the flagship FirePro W9100 series graphics card based on the Hawaii GPU architecture. The Hawaii GPU leverages performance of the FirePro graphics cards versus the previous generation which utilized the Tahiti GPU architecture. 

AMD Unleashes Hawaii Based FirePro W9100 Professional Graphics Card

The AMD FirePro W9100 is the next generation Hawaii GPU based professional graphics card which features over 5.24 Tera Flops of Single-Precision and 2.67 TFlops of Double-Precision performance. Its no surprise that we are looking at the full Hawaii GPU for the FirePro W9100 which means the card features 2816 Stream processors, 176 TMUs and 64 ROPs. With 1/2 FP64 rate the card churns out impressive compute performance which enables content creators and professionals to harness the full power of the Hawaii chip. This also hints at a clock speed of greater than 1000 MHz but we have to wait to confirm core, memory frequencies and TDP.

The AMD FirePro W9100 is also the first graphics card to standardize 4K resolution for server and professional market by bringing 16 GB of GDDR5 memory to professionals. Display is provided through 6 display port outputs, the higher memory buffer will allow better content creation and visualization. With

The performance slides presented at the event showcase several enhancements over the NVIDIA’s Quadro K6000 with 1.5 times more double precision performance, more display outputs and a higher frame buffer of 16 GB ram compared to 12 GB on NVIDIA’s counterpart. The card pumps out over 300 GB/s bandwidth, rest of the card spec are not known at the moment, neither is the price but we can speculate a price tag around $4000 US since that’s what AMD sold their previous FirePro W9000 card at.

 AMD has also announced their latest Visual SuperComputer program which would allow AMD to deliver several professionals with ready-to-go built SuperComputer PCs which will be available in retail through several AMD’s partners. The Visual SuperComputers will be available in different configurations with the most top tier solution equipped with two 8-Core CPUs, four FirePro W9100 graphics with the capability to drive six 4K displays in Eye-finity mode per GPU and 32 GB of DDR3 memory.
